Material and Construction Quality

Selecting the right material and construction quality for XRW nerf bars can make the difference between reliable performance and premature failure on the trails. You’ll want to focus on bars made from high-grade steel or aluminum alloys with powder-coated finishes to prevent rust and corrosion during tough off-road conditions.

Look for features like heli-arc welding, which provides superior strength and rigidity. The construction should include recessed step areas and polymer pads for secure footing in wet or muddy conditions. Make sure your chosen nerf bars can support at least 300-500 pounds of weight, as this guarantees safety during regular use. You’ll also benefit from vehicle-specific designs that match your truck’s exact contours, making installation straightforward and eliminating the need for additional drilling.

Size and Step Width

Two vital dimensions shape your nerf bar selection: tubing diameter and step width. You’ll want to take into account tubing that’s between 3 to 4 inches in diameter, which provides both aesthetic appeal and structural integrity. For ideal stability, look for wider step platforms, similar to what you’ll find in premium models like the Westin Platinum 4 Oval bars.

Pay attention to the step design’s recessed area, as it’s essential for secure footing in challenging conditions. You’ll benefit from UV-resistant polymer step pads that maintain their grip regardless of weather. When measuring for your vehicle, confirm the nerf bar length matches your vehicle’s width precisely. Longer bars offer enhanced rocker panel protection and better coverage, which you’ll appreciate during off-road adventures.

Weather Resistance Properties

Since your nerf bars face constant exposure to harsh weather conditions, choosing models with robust weather resistance properties is essential for long-term durability. XRW nerf bars with powder-coated alloy steel or stainless steel construction offer superior protection against rust and corrosion, ensuring your investment lasts longer.

Look for models featuring UV-resistant finishes to prevent sun damage and fading, particularly on the step pads. You’ll find that recessed step areas and injection-molded polymer pads provide additional protection against moisture buildup and wear. When selecting your nerf bars, prioritize options with specialized coatings that repel dirt and grime, as these will maintain both functionality and appearance over time. The right combination of materials and protective finishes will keep your nerf bars looking great and performing well in any weather condition.
